Output 2bff3c23cae7cfc21210c5f55413252db7d5d8c4d0ea36b24c9f991fc1543c97:0

value
1850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 defde64086ad0bce24210f9119c59b509c0a036f OP_EQUAL
address
3N266NV4Cz6w6g2TYjuJHw9oFDdNF8PdLv
transaction
2bff3c23cae7cfc21210c5f55413252db7d5d8c4d0ea36b24c9f991fc1543c97
spent
true